Newly-engaged Fox News hosts Sean Hannity & Ainsley Earhardt’s long-distance romance after his permanent move to Florida

FOX icon Sean Hannity and colleague Ainsley Earhardt are tying the knot after he popped the question over Christmas week.

They first connected due to their strong religious beliefs, as mentioned in a statement from Fox. Despite being in a long-distance relationship for the last year, their bond has only grown stronger.

Earhardt, 48, has been with the network since 2007, where she is a co-host on Fox & Friends.

Hannity is one of the original Fox News hosts to still be at the network, having joined at its launch in 1996.

They have made their relationship work despite Hannity relocating permanently to Palm Beach, Florida, while Earhardt has remained in New York.

Earhardt was previously married to former Clemson Tigers quarterback Will Proctor between 2012 and 2019.

Hannity, 62, and his ex-wife Jill Rhodes separated in 2020 after 27 years of marriage.

Earhard and Hannity have managed to maintain good relationships with their ex-partners. Reports suggest that there is mutual support and understanding among everyone involved.

Their children are also all supportive of the couple tying the knot.

Earhardt shared the first pictures of the couple since their engagement announcement on Friday.

Sharing the pictures with her almost 360,000 Instagram followers, Earhardt put a sweet caption under the post.

“Merry Christmas,” she wrote. “Happy birthday, Jesus. 2024 has been a very special year.”

Fox News’ Sean Hannity and Ainsley Earhardt are engaged after he popped question at their home church over Christmas

The pair have made long-distance work, spending alternate weekends at each other’s homes.

Fox has said they will continue in their current roles at the network, with Hannity hosting his long-running eponymous show.

Earhardt, for her part, will remain on the iconic Fox & Friends couch between Steve Doocy and Brian Kilmeade.

President-elect took to his Truth Social account on Friday morning to offer his blessings to the happy couple.

“Great news about Sean and Ainsley,” he wrote. “They are officially engaged to be married!

“There are no finer people than these, and there will be no finer couple.

“Congratulations to both – A deal made in HEAVEN!!! DJT.”

Hannity reportedly got down on one knee in his local church to propose.

The couple, who first bonded over their faith, thought the church the “perfect” spot to get engaged.
